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a sluice gate realizing reduction of the weight of a door stop and reduction of the number of parts required for an installation in an initial installation construction for the sluice gate and an easy exchanging work for only a door body without destroying a foundation in an exchange construction of the sluice gate and improving working efficiency of the whole of the mounting execution. SOLUTION: This sluice gate A is provided with a pair of door stops 3 which have U-shaped parts 1 in plan view buried in left and right wall bodies F or a foundation G, respectively, so that vertical grooves 2 face each other and are made of a corrosion resistant material and a door body 4 fitted elevatably into the vertical grooves 2 of the left and right door stops 3.

Description of the Related Art As shown in FIGS. 4 and 5, a water control door installed to open or close a flow channel in a water supply and sewage channel, an irrigation channel, and the like is generally provided with a holding plate 43 as shown in FIGS. A pair of vertical frame portions 3 forming the grooves 32, 32
The door stop 33 includes a door stop 33 provided with the door groove 34 and the door groove 34. The door stop 33 and the door body 34 are made of cast iron (FC200). Left and right vertical frame 3
1 are connected by upper and lower horizontal frame portions 35 and left and right vertical frame portions 3.
The portion surrounded by 1 and the upper and lower horizontal frame portions 35 is an opening 33a through which water passes. 6 and 7, the vertical frame portion 31 forms a side frame portion 31a that forms a wide surface along the water flow direction of the water channel, and a wide surface along the width direction of the water channel. A front frame portion 31b is formed.

A door stop water stop plate 36 is fixed to the front surface of the front frame portion 31b and the front surface of the upper and lower horizontal frame portions 35, and the rear surfaces of the door body 34 corresponding to the door stop water stop plate 36 at the upper, lower, left and right sides. The door body water stop plate 37 is fixed to. And the door stop 33
On the side, a wedge-shaped fixing tool 38 having an inclined surface is attached to a lower front surface of the side frame portion 31a via a holding plate 43. On the door body 34 side, the wedge-shaped fixing member 38 on the front surface of both side edges thereof is provided. A wedge-shaped member 39 is provided at a position corresponding to the fixing member 38.
Is attached. The wedge-shaped member 39 and the wedge-shaped fixing member 38
Means that when the door body 34 is lowered, the mutually inclined surfaces are in sliding contact with each other and push the door body 34 to the rear side. Then, when the door body 34 is completely closed, the door body 34 is pressed against the door stop 33, and the door stop water stop plate 36 and the door body water stop plate 37 adhere to each other to maintain water tightness.

After the door stop 33 is positioned, as shown in FIG. 7, the rear surface of the front frame portion 31b and the wall F
Is fixed integrally to a foundation G such as mortar or concrete to be poured and cured. Also, the front frame portion 31b
Since the heavy water control door cannot be sufficiently supported only by the adhesion strength to the foundation G only on the rear surface portion, the door stop 33 is firmly attached to the wall F side by tightening with the anchor bolts 40 and the nuts 44. Fix it. Anchor bolt 40
Is fixed to the reinforcing bar 42 of the wall F via the auxiliary bar 41.

However, in the conventional water control door, since the door stop 33 is made of cast iron as described above, there is a problem that rust is easily generated and the door is deteriorated. If it becomes necessary to replace the water control door due to aging, the work of demolishing the foundation G and removing the door stop 33 is required, and the problem that the replacement work takes a lot of labor and time is required. is there. In addition, door stop 33
Needs sufficient strength to support the door body 34 when the wedge-shaped fixing member 38 and the wedge-shaped member 39 come into sliding contact with each other. There is also a problem that the labor burden of the worker increases. Further, members such as the anchor bolt 40 must be buried in advance on the wall body F side, and the replacement work of the nut 44 is required at the time of replacement work.

A recessed groove Fa is formed in the left and right walls F along the longitudinal direction so as to face each other, and the U-shaped portions 1 of the left and right door stops 3 are arranged so that their openings face each other. Into the respective concave grooves Fa. Then, after performing accurate positioning adjustment such as verticality, mortar or the like is injected into the gap between the U-shaped portion 1 and the concave groove Fa, and cured, and the foundation G
To form Thus, the door stop 3 is buried in the wall F via the foundation G. In some cases, basic G
The U-shaped portion 1 may be fixed directly to the concave groove when the wall F (usually made of concrete) is formed without any intervening holes. Further, the left and right door stops 3 may be connected at the bottom of the water channel W.

The U-shaped portion 1 has a wall F on its three surfaces.
(Or the base G), it is not necessary to have a high strength as a single member because it is fixedly supported. In the present embodiment, a thin steel plate is formed and bent to form a U-shape. That is, the weight per door 3 can be reduced. Door stop 3
Is made of a material having excellent corrosion resistance so that it will not be replaced in the future, and is desirably a stainless steel material (particularly SUS304). This SUS 304 is a steel material having excellent wear resistance, and is effective because the degree of wear at the time of sliding contact with the door water stop plate 5 is reduced as described later.

The left and right side edges of the door body 4 are U-shaped portions 1.
Is set in the vertical groove 2 so as to be lowered from above the water channel. A rod 6 is attached to the upper part of the door body 4, and the door body 4 is
It is raised and lowered by a switch (not shown) located above. The door body water stop plate 5 is fixed to the rear surface of the left and right side edges of the door body 4 along the vertical direction. It is desirable that the door body water stop plate 5 be made of a material softer than the door stop 3. For example, when the door stop 3 is made of stainless steel, the door body water stop plate 5 is made of a bronze casting material. Thus, the degree of wear of the door stop 3 can be further reduced.

On the front side 3b of the door stop 3, a wedge-shaped fixing tool 7 having an inclined surface is attached to the front side 1b.
On the door body 4 side, a wedge-shaped member 8 is attached at a position corresponding to the wedge-shaped fixing member 7 on the front surface of both side edges thereof. When the door body 4 is lowered, the wedge-shaped member 8 and the wedge-shaped fixing tool 7 are brought into sliding contact with each other when the door body 4 is lowered, and push the door body 4 rearward. When the door body 4 is completely closed, the door body 4 comes into close contact with the door body 4 and is pressed against the door stop 3, so that the rear surface portion 1a of the U-shaped portion 1 and the door body water stop plate 5 come into close contact with each other. Keeps watertight. Further, for example, a water stop plate (not shown) is also attached to the bottom of the door body 4 and the bottom of the water channel, respectively, and when the door body 4 is lowered, the watertightness at the water channel bottom is maintained.

As described above, the U-shaped portion 1 has the U-shaped portion 1 in a plan view, and the vertical grooves 2 are opposed to each other.
Are buried in the left and right walls F or the foundation G, respectively.
If the water control door A is provided with a pair of left and right door stops 3 made of a corrosion resistant material and a door body 4 which is fitted into the vertical groove 2 of the left and right door stops so as to be able to move up and down, the weight of the door stop 3 can be reduced. Thus, the labor burden on the worker when the object is brought into the site is reduced. Also,
The U-shaped part 1 has a wall F or a foundation G on its three surfaces.
Since it is firmly fixedly supported, members such as the anchor bolts 40 and the studs 41 described in the related art are not required, and a simple door stop 3 installation work with a small number of members is constructed. .

Further, since the door stop 3 is made of a corrosion-resistant material, it is hardly deteriorated and can be replaced semi-permanently, and the replacement work of the water control door only requires replacement of the door body 4 alone. Therefore, there is no demolition of the foundation G, and it is a simple replacement work of the water control door.
